DESCRIPTION:New facilitated online Professional Learning for educators\, starting 30th April 2020\nReserve your place here on Eventbrite \n\nWhy participate?\nCOVID-19 has had an unprecedented impact on everyday life across the globe. Understanding the big issues that shape our world has never been more important. Issues like climate change\, gender equality and how to live sustainably affect – and connect – us all: wherever we are in the world. \nAligned with current education priorities and the UN Sustainable Development Goals\, this fully onlne professional learning will support you to think about\, plan for\, and implement\, Learning for Sustainability in your own practice and in your teaching context. You will make connections at individual\, institutional and global levels\, inspiring you and your students to develop the confidence\, skills\, knowledge\, values and attitudes we all need to thrive and create positive change in our increasingly interconnected world. \nEngagement in this fully funded course will: \n\nSupport you to create an enabling environment for Learning for Sustainability in your teaching and setting\, and significantly enhance young people’s educational experience\nInform your own professional development\nSupport whole-setting approaches to Learning for Sustainability\nEnhance your participation in the Connecting Classrooms through Global Learning programme\, supporting whole setting and cluster approaches\nGive access to an international network of like-minded teachers\n\nThis programme has been created by the University of Edinburgh and Learning for Sustainability Scotland\, for the British Council/ Department for International Development  Connecting Classrooms through Global Learning programme. \nWho can participate?\nThis course is fully funded for all 3-18 years teachers in schools\, colleges and early learning and childcare centres in UK . You will be supported by skilled facilitators with a background in Learning for Sustainability and online learning and do not need any advanced technical expertise to take part. \nWhat will be involved?\nThe course involves participation in online discussions and activities in five course modules. Modules will be released fortnightly\, starting on 30 th April 2020. The themes and dates are outlined below: \n \nWhat will be asked of you?\nThe course involves participation in online discussions and activities at a time that is convenient for you\, day or night! We will ask you to develop some activities and ideas that you plan to carry out with your learners when you’re back in your ELC setting\, school or College\, and to share your previous experiences with others throughout the course. At this time we will probably be sharing ideas for current ways of working too. You will be asked to share an action plan at the end of the course. \nProgramme Learning Outcomes\nWhile participating in this course you will:\n\nIn the context of Learning for Equity and Sustainability and the UN Sustainable Development Goals\, reflect on how to develop the skills and values required of teachers and learners to live in an interdependent world\nCritically consider practical approaches to learning and teaching for Learning for Equity and Sustainability\nReflect on the impact of approaches to Learning for Equity and Sustainability at an individual\, whole school and global level\nDevelop confidence in your teacher leadership for Learning for Equity and Sustainability and engage in peer learning opportunities through an established practitioner network\n\n
